About this experience

A relaxed spring tour celebrating cherry blossoms, iconic gardens, scenic viewpoints, and free time to explore Victoria. Visit the world-famous Butchart Gardens, a historic family-created garden with over 100 years of history, once a limestone quarry transformed into a floral masterpiece. Discover Hatley Castle and its heritage gardens, located on the grounds of a historic university estate, surrounded by old forests and coastal views. Enjoy scenic viewpoints, charming streets, and the elegant atmosphere of Victoria’s historic Inner Harbour, making this a perfect spring escape.

Optional Stop: Victoria Butterfly Gardens

Step into a vibrant tropical ecosystem just minutes from Butchart Gardens.
Victoria Butterfly Gardens is a unique indoor tropical paradise where thousands of free-flying butterflies flutter among lush plants, waterfalls, and exotic flowers. The gardens are also home to colorful parrots, flamingos, turtles, iguanas, frogs, and tropical fish, creating an immersive rainforest-like experience.
This optional stop offers a warm, sensory contrast to the outdoor gardens and is a wonderful addition for nature lovers, photographers, and families.

About Vancouver Island

Vancouver Island is a stunning destination known for its rugged coastline, lush rainforests, and vibrant cities. It offers a unique blend of outdoor adventures, cultural experiences, and relaxed coastal living, making it a must-visit for nature lovers and urban explorers alike.

Nanaimo Bars

A no-bake dessert bar with layers of crumbly base, custard-flavored butter icing, and chocolate ganache.
